21xrx.com
2024-11-22 11:45:54 Friday
登录
文章检索 我的文章 写文章
C语言中加等于符号+=的含义及用法
2023-06-17 06:10:24 深夜i     --     --
C语言 加等于 运算符 循环结构 数组

在C语言中,加等于符号+=是一个常用的运算符,其含义是将右操作数的值加到左操作数上,并将结果保存在左操作数中。即类似于下面的代码:


a += b;

等价于


a = a + b;

在实际编程中,+=运算符通常用在循环结构中,可以省略繁琐的变量声明和赋值操作。例如,下面的代码使用了+=运算符来累加数组中所有元素的值:


int arr[10] = 7;

int sum = 0;

for (int i = 0; i < 10; i++) {

  sum += arr[i];

}

printf("数组元素之和为:%d\n", sum);

除了加法,+=运算符也可以和其他运算符组合使用,例如:


a += b * c; // 将b * c的结果加到a中,相当于a = a + b * c;

通过以上的介绍,我们可以知道,使用+=运算符可以简化代码编写,提高效率,使代码更具可读性。因此,在编写C语言程序时,可以考虑使用这个运算符。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复